On April 14, Samsung Electronics announced at CinemaCon 2026 that it would launch a new 14-meter standard size model of its Onyx LED movie screen series to further expand the application scenarios of large-size high-end cinemas.
The new product is mainly aimed at Advanced Large Format (PLF) theaters. While continuing the image quality, reliability and scalability of the Onyx series, it is optimized for larger screening spaces. Samsung said that as the theater industry’s demand for high-end movie viewing experience increases, large-size screening rooms are becoming an important development direction, and the 14-meter size can help enhance immersion and optimize space utilization.
In terms of technology, the display supports 4K 120Hz playback and uses 3.3mm pixel pitch to ensure picture clarity and consistency under large-size conditions. At the same time, the product supports flexible expansion and can be extended from 14 meters to a maximum of 20 meters, achieving a larger display area through modular splicing. The Onyx series also supports two mainstream formats, 2.39:1 and 1.85:1, and has a maximum brightness of approximately 300 nits, 100% color gamut volume, and high contrast performance.
In addition to movie screenings, Onyx LED movie screens can also be used in a variety of scenarios such as sports events, concerts, games, and corporate events. Compared with traditional projection systems, it can provide stable brightness and image quality at different viewing positions, and is compatible with a variety of media server systems.
In terms of market applications, Samsung said that the deployment of Onyx LED movie screens in high-end theaters around the world continues to advance. For example, in projects such as Pathé Cinema in Rabat, Morocco and Trilith Cinemas in Georgia, the United States, multi-hall scale applications have been achieved. With the further expansion of product size, Samsung is accelerating its layout in the field of high-end cinema LED displays.
